> Fedora is free; Fedora 15 is supposed to be released May 24. However,
> Fedora's regular repositories don't contain the binaries for Flash.
> You might want to try the LinuxMint distro (Mint 11 may be out this
> month too) or a new one called Pinguy which has many extras included
> in its iso file.
